Gall Bladder Treatment Market Overview

Gall Bladder Treatment Market (USD Million)

Gall Bladder Treatment Market was valued at USD 28,882.20 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 44,004.99 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 6.2%.

The Gall Bladder Treatment Market is benefiting from a surge in laparoscopic procedures—over 40% of operations now use these modern techniques, leading to enhanced recovery and fewer hospital stays. Close collaboration with device innovators and surgeons is boosting safety and procedural efficiency, driving consistent growth in treatment adoption.

Collaborative Solutions Bridge Diagnostics and Care
Over 35% of key stakeholders are forming strategic partnerships between imaging tech firms and healthcare providers to create seamless care solutions. Through M&A and joint R&D, shared platforms are delivering integrated ultrasound diagnostics, teleconsultations, and treatment—spurring technological advancements and broader expansion in patient care pathways.

High Prevalence Fuels Treatment Volumes
Gallstone prevalence of 10–15% in adults—linked to obesity and aging—continues to push demand. Patients seek interventions like cholecystectomy or lithotripsy driven by complications and preventive care. This translates into meaningful market growth as providers meet increasing procedural needs.

Consolidation Enables Full-Spectrum Care
With around 38% of providers merging to combine diagnostics, surgical services, and pharmaceuticals, the landscape now features integrated platforms. These networks enhance access to care, scale services efficiently, and drive innovation momentum, projecting long-term growth and expansion, especially in developing regions.
